Provenance for the Marrowgate read-replica lag alarm. Alarm binaries are built only on the hardened Stonefell runners; no local builds accepted. Each artifact carries a signed attestation linking source revision, builder, and dependency lockfile. Reviewers verify the attestation before the alarm config is promoted. Threshold changes require two approvals and a rebuild from clean checkout. The current deployed artifact's build token is recorded below for verification.

session token of hahag-yahif = htk9_ec2cf5ad1

Night-shift staff: Floor 4 of the Tellhaven Building opens this week. After 21:00, access is via the rear stairwell only; the lifts are locked out overnight during the settling period. Complete a walk-through of the new floor once per shift and log it. The stairwell keypad accepts the code below.

badge for yahop-fawep: bdg-XBKXI-68071

## 3.2.0 — Changed defaults

Following the Wrenhollow stale-cache postmortem, cache entries are no longer revalidated lazily; the default is now eager revalidation with a shorter TTL. Plugins relying on the old lazy behavior must opt in explicitly via their manifest. To ease migration, the new default configuration shipped with this release is reproduced below.

deployment values, yagef-yawip:
ELIOX_PIN=5303
ELIOX_METRICS_HOST=metrics.eliox.paliqworks.corp
ELIOX_LOG_LEVEL=error
ELIOX_TENANT=praiel

Changelog — Mockbarrow 3.0, changed defaults. Heads up, support folks: Mockbarrow now generates deterministic seeds by default, so repeated runs produce identical fixtures unless a random seed is passed. Also, nested factories cap at depth 5 instead of unlimited, which fixes those runaway memory tickets. Batch size dropped from 500 to 100 to be gentler on CI boxes. If a customer complains their fixtures "look the same every time," that's this change. New default configuration ships as follows:

service settings:
ralael:
  pin: 7453
  tenant: zorath
  seal: seal_087806e4
  metrics_host: metrics.ralael.paliqworks.example
  standby_team: fraath
  escalation: praok-istiel
  nonce: 10e083